Going Into Soil Recycling: Turning "Used" Dirt into Garden Gold


Soil recycling begins by comprehending what you're dealing with. If the soil has actually been formerly utilized in planting beds or building, it may be compressed or diminished of nutrients. But this does not suggest it's pointless-- it just needs rehabilitation.


Beginning by evaluating your soil. Getting rid of particles like rocks, roots, and garbage provides you a clean base. If it's clay-heavy or overly sandy, mixing it great site with compost or raw material enhances structure and nutrient content. Recovering the Beauty in Hardscape: Giving Old Materials New Purpose


Following time you knock down a patio or dig up a garden boundary, do not be so fast to throw those broken pavers or broke blocks. Hardscape products like rock, concrete, and block are incredibly resilient-- and extremely multiple-use. They can come to be rustic bordering, charming tipping rocks, or the structure of a brand-new path.


And afterwards there are decorative rocks. These components do not break-- they just get relocated. Salvaging river rocks, pea gravel, or crushed granite from old setups and redistributing them creatively saves money and avoids the requirement for more quarrying. Mulch, Wood, and Green Waste: Composting and Reusing with Intention


Timber chips, leaves, and yard cuttings are frequently scooped and carried off, only to end up in metropolitan waste. However these materials are the excellent structure for mulch or garden compost. Instead of purchase brand-new every season, many garden enthusiasts now create their very own mulch from shredded branches or fall leaves.


Homemade compost not only subdues weeds and keeps dirt wetness but additionally slowly decays to nourish the dirt. In time, this constructs a healthy expanding environment that's much more lasting than artificial fertilizers or imported modifications.


If you're increasing right into composting, environment-friendly waste like vegetable scraps, turf clippings, and coffee grounds can feed your dirt.
